Full Description
Reference from Archaeological Survey: "Barn with separate floored end. Probably 16th century with various 19th century and 20th century accretions around (small late 19th century brick engine house to north, probably 19th century animal house front west - front rebuilt in 20th century and henhouses - and small late 19th century brick implement shed on southwest corner). English bond red brick with pegtile roof (maybe thatch originally). Large aisled barn terraced to hillslope on east-west axis facing south, 7 bays in all with end aisles. Original brick crosswall divides off east 2 bays which were floored from the beginning. 5-bay barn section has central threshing floor with only front doorway - large double doorway, (20th century plank doors) and a small pedestrian door alongside; roof lifts over the large doorway. The walls are plastered inside and much of the front is hidden by plaster inside later buildings. However front doorway flanked by large brick raking buttresses (very early if not original) and it appears that there were originally 3 breathers to each bay including the floored end section and 4 more breathers in the east end wall. Rear includes 5 original round-headed windows, one to the floored end and 4 to the main barn (2 are blocked). Unclear whether floored end had original external access - front door inserted or remodelled and the end door uncertain. Original central door connects floored end and main barn, flanked by small triangular-headed wall niches. Loft carried on 2 axial beams which also carry posts which support the end aisle roof structure. Fine roof with slightly flared aisle posts, curving arch braces to tie and aisle and upbraces to crown purlin (see sketch elevation). One post in barn, south side, east bay, has 2 atch- braces to arcade. Crosswall to tie level with infill grille of staves above." (1)
